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Mobility senior scooters for sale near me typically fall into 3 main classifications, each designed for specific requirements and environments. Here's a breakdown:
| Type | Description | Ideal Use Cases |
|---|---|---|
| Portable Scooters | Light-weight, compact designs designed for easy transportation | Travel, short journeys, and smaller sized areas |
| Mid-size Scooters | A balance of power and mobility, these are versatile with moderate functions | Shopping, neighborhood travel, and indoor use |
| Heavy-duty Scooters | Robust models built for bigger individuals or rugged surfaces | Outdoor usage, longer distances, and unequal surface areas |
Key Features to Consider
When selecting a mobility scooter mobility for sale, it's important to think about functions that will boost functionality and comfort. Here are essential features to bear in mind:
-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can accommodate the user's weight easily.
- Range: Look for scooters with sufficient battery range for daily activities-- normally between 15-30 miles.
- Speed: Most senior scooters for sale near me offer a speed of 4-8 miles per hour, which is normally appropriate for varied environments.
- Turning Radius: A smaller sized turning radius is essential for browsing tight spaces.
- Seat Comfort: Ergonomic seating can considerably improve the riding experience, specifically for prolonged usage.
- Storage Options: Some scooters include baskets or storage compartments that can be extremely useful for shopping or bring personal products.
- Surface Capability: Depending on the intended usage, some scooters are geared up to handle rough surface while others are best for paved surfaces.

Things to Consider Before Buying
Before buying, it's necessary to think about a variety of factors to guarantee the picked model is the finest fit:
- Usage: Assess whether the scooter will be utilized mostly inside, outdoors, or both.
- Space: Measure doorways and corridors to guarantee that the scooter can browse through frequently utilized locations.
- Upkeep: Consider the ease of maintenance and accessibility of parts or service when choosing a brand name.
- Insurance and Warranty: Check if insurance coverage covers mobility scooters and review guarantee options from the maker.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How quick can mobility scooters go?
The majority of mobility scooters can reach speeds between 4 to 8 miles per hour. Be sure to inspect the specifications of your picked design for exact speeds.
2. Are mobility scooters covered by insurance coverage?
Lots of insurance coverages might cover mobility scooters if recommended by a physician as a medically needed product. It's essential to seek advice from with your insurance service provider for particular protection information.
3. The length of time does the battery last?
Battery life differs by model, but a lot of mobility scooters have a variety in between 15 to 30 miles on a complete charge. Regular upkeep of batteries can extend their life.
4. Can I utilize a mobility scooter on the sidewalk?
In many places, mobility scooters are allowed on pathways and pedestrian paths, however it's necessary to inspect local laws and policies concerning their usage.
5. How heavy are mobility scooters?
The weight of mobility scooters mobility for sale can vary from around 100 lbs for portable models to over 200 pounds for durable designs. Think about the weight if transferring the scooter is required.
